Pachamama Knitwear is one of many renowned agricultural clothing brands, but what makes their knitwear stand out is that it is ethically handmade in Nepal. Since 1996 they have been fairly trading handmade 100% wool headbands, bobble hats and farmers accessories.
Pachamama hats are known to be sustainable, ethical, and made with great deal of quality and care. Their handmade wool headbands and hats are made with a mohair blend and are lined with Sherpa fleece for extra warmth and insulation.
Handmade, 100% Wool Headbands and Hats from Pachamama
Pachamama Knitwear's story begins in South America's Andean Mountains in 1996. As a proud member of the British Association of Fair Trade Shops and Suppliers, the agricultural clothing brand prides themselves on fairly trading handmade, 100% sustainable wool clothing and accessories.
Their products aim to accentuate the natural beauty of the material, often with a twist of complex, colourful patterns that are a testament to the skill of the knitters.
